Mimi Yin wrote:
>
> One way we could address this issue is to provide the same visual 
> feedback that we provide when users select an OOTB collection and we 
> 'turn off' overlays in the Calendar App...we de-activate the 
> collection overlay icons on the left-hand side.
>
> This way, you at least get some visual feedback that overlay 
> functionality has been turned-off or is not supported when you enter 
> and exit the Calendar App. You at least have a chance of associating 
> overlay support with the Calendar App area.
>
> John and Philippe, do you have any thoughts on this? Does this sound 
> like a feasible and reasonable compromise for Beta?
>
I guess it's feasible and, in the absence of a decent visual for 
overlays in the Summary Table View, certainly better. Users are not 
accustomed anyway to overlay outside calendars. This however sort of 
recreate the walled "folders" that we want to free people from in Chandler.

In the long run, I think we all agree that we'll need a visual solution 
in the Summary Table View to allow overlays. This would be a true 
innovation in the field and a welcomed one.
